Deep Dive

1. Ongoing IDE Token Burns (2026–2027)

Overview: The Incentive Dynamic Engine (IDE) went live on 11 June 2026 (CoinMarketCap). This model permanently burns IO tokens using a portion of actual network revenue—at least 50% of post-payout earnings. The mechanism aims to remove a minimum of 12 million IO from circulation over the next twelve months, with burns scaling directly with customer usage.

What this means: This is bullish for IO because it creates a deflationary pressure directly tied to utility, potentially increasing token scarcity as the network grows. The risk is that burn volume depends on sustained demand; a drop in network revenue would reduce the deflationary effect.

2. Agent Cloud Platform Development (Long-Term)

Overview: A strategic long-term initiative is the development of the Agent Cloud, a platform designed to enable AI agents to autonomously discover, book, and manage decentralized computing resources (Crypto.news). This aims to create a self-sustaining on-chain compute economy.

What this means: This is bullish for IO as it expands the platform's addressable market and deepens its moat in the decentralized AI infrastructure space. Success hinges on technical execution and adoption by AI developers, which carries significant execution risk.

3. Enterprise-Grade Service Upgrades (Near-Term)

Overview: As outlined in their strategic vision, io.net plans near-term upgrades to ensure enterprise-grade reliability (io.net). This includes fortifying the Proof of Work system with VRAM checks, implementing a hardware tiering and KYC/KYB verification system for suppliers, and launching a staking mechanism with slashing penalties to secure the network.

What this means: This is neutral-to-bullish for IO because improved security and reliability can attract larger, more demanding clients and increase network value. However, stricter verification could temporarily slow the growth of the supplier base.

4. Expanded Community & Governance (Ongoing)

Overview: The team commits to deeper community involvement through structured programs (io.net). This includes weekly AMAs with leadership, a public issue tracker called "The Balancer," and the launch of reward campaigns like the "Astronaut Program." The long-term vision involves progressive decentralization through DAOs and token-based governance.

What this means: This is bullish for IO as an engaged community can drive innovation and adoption, while decentralized governance could reduce centralization risks over time. The timeline for full decentralization remains uncertain.

Deep Dive

1. New Tokenomics Engine Launched (11 June 2026)

Overview: Io.net launched its Incentive Dynamic Engine (IDE), fundamentally changing its tokenomics. The model dynamically adjusts IO token supply by using at least 50% of post-payout network revenue to buy back and burn tokens. This shift from fixed, inflationary emissions is backed by an $8 million enterprise contract, contributing significant on-chain earnings. What this means: This is bullish for IO because it directly ties token scarcity to real economic activity, creating a potential deflationary feedback loop as network usage grows. It aims to stabilize supplier payouts and transition the asset toward a utility-driven value model. (CoinMarketCap)

2. Upbit KRW Listing Boosts Access (29 May 2026)

Overview: Upbit, South Korea's largest crypto exchange, listed IO on its main KRW (Korean Won) market. The listing provided direct fiat access for retail investors, triggering a 31.55% price increase to $0.211 and a 230% spike in daily trading volume within 24 hours. What this means: This is positive for IO as it enhances liquidity, increases visibility in a key retail market, and can support more stable price discovery. Such listings often lead to short-term volatility but improve long-term capital flow. (TradingView)

3. Enterprise Demand and Revenue Growth (12 June 2026)

Overview: The network is reporting its strongest commercial period, processing over 4 billion daily AI inference tokens. Its recent $8 million enterprise deal—the largest to date—generates approximately $650,000 in monthly on-chain revenue, with more deals in advanced negotiations. What this means: This is a strong fundamental signal, demonstrating real-world demand for io.net's decentralized GPU compute. Sustained revenue growth validates the business model and could accelerate the token burn mechanism under the new IDE. (Crypto.news)

Deep Dive

1. Incentive Dynamic Engine Launch (11 June 2026)

Overview: This is a fundamental redesign of IO's token economics. It directly links the burning of IO tokens to the revenue generated from customers using the network's GPU services, moving away from fixed, inflationary emissions.

The Incentive Dynamic Engine (IDE) dynamically adjusts token supply based on real-time network usage. At least 50% of the network's post-payout revenue, earned in IO tokens from services like GPU rentals, is used to buy back and permanently destroy tokens. The system aims to burn a minimum of 12 million IO tokens over the next twelve months, with the burn rate accelerating if network usage grows. This model was stress-tested by an independent firm and showed resilience even under significant price and demand drops.

What this means: This is bullish for IO because it creates a direct link between the network's utility and token scarcity. As more developers pay to use io.net's GPUs, more tokens are permanently removed from circulation, which could support the token's long-term value. It also makes earnings more predictable for GPU suppliers.

(CoinDesk)

2. Training-as-a-Service Goes Live (7 August 2025)

Overview: This update made advanced AI model training accessible on io.net's decentralized infrastructure. It allows developers to train large language models using popular methods without managing their own hardware.

The feature supports training techniques like Supervised Fine-Tuning (SFT) and Reinforcement Learning (PPO, DPO). It is designed to give developers full control over their training process while avoiding the high costs and vendor lock-in associated with traditional cloud providers.

What this means: This is bullish for IO because it significantly expands the platform's use cases beyond simple GPU rental. By enabling complex AI training, io.net attracts a broader range of developers and enterprises, which increases demand for the network and, consequently, for the IO tokens used to pay for these services.

(io.net on X)

3. OpenAI Integration Support (6 August 2025)

Overview: Following OpenAI's decision to open-source certain models, io.net quickly integrated support, allowing users to deploy and run these models on its decentralized GPU network.

This "day-0 support" demonstrates the platform's technical agility and commitment to providing access to cutting-edge AI tools. It ensures developers can immediately leverage new, popular models within io.net's cost-efficient ecosystem.

What this means: This is neutral to bullish for IO. It enhances the platform's appeal by ensuring it stays current with the latest AI developments, which could drive user adoption. However, the impact is contingent on whether this integration translates into sustained, increased usage of the network.

(io.net on X)
